10 PHONES jack
Use to connect headphones. When the headphones are
connected, there is no sound output from the speakers.

11 Listening mode buttons

AUTO SURR/STREAM DIRECT – Switches between
Auto surround mode (

Auto playback on page 31) and

Stream Direct playback. Stream Direct playback
bypasses the bass/treble controls for the most
accurate reproduction of a source (page 34).

HOME THX – Press to select a Home THX listening
mode (page 32).

STANDARD SURROUND – Press for Standard
decoding and to switch between the various

2 Pro

Logic IIx and Neo:6 options (page 31).

ADVANCED SURROUND – Use to switch between
the various surround modes (page 32).

STEREO/A.L.C. – Switches between stereo playback,
Auto level control stereo mode and Front Stage
Surround Advance modes (page 33).

12 MULTI-ZONE controls
If you’ve made MULTI-ZONE connections (see

MULTI-

ZONE listening on page 62), use these controls to control
the sub zone from the main zone (see

Using the MULTI-

ZONE controls on page 63).

13 SPEAKERS
Use to change the speaker system (page 60).

14 ST +/–
Use to select preset radio stations (page 37).

Operating range of remote control unit

The remote control may not work properly if:

• There are obstacles between the remote control and

the receiver’s remote sensor.

• Direct sunlight or fluorescent light is shining onto the

remote sensor.

• The receiver is located near a device that is emitting

infrared rays.

• The receiver is operated simultaneously with another

infrared remote control unit.
